Explain what is the difference between the solutions to 2x=10 and 2x > 10

Given the equations;

2x  = 10

x = 10/2

x = 5

For the equation 2x > 10

x > 10/2

x > 5

The first equation has only one solution which is 5 while the second equation has infinite number of solutions since the values of x can take any value that is greater than 5

Consider function f.
tekilochka [14]

Given:

The function is:

f(x)=\sqrt{7x-21}

To find:

The steps of finding the inverse function f^{-1}(x).

Solution:

We have,

f(x)=\sqrt{7x-21}

The steps of finding the inverse function are:

Step 1: Substitute f(x)=y.

y=\sqrt{7x-21}

Step 2: Interchange x and y.

x=\sqrt{7y-21}

Step 3: Taking square on both sides, we get

x^2=7y-21

Step 4: Adding 21 on both sides, we get

x^2+21=7y

Step 5: Divide both sides by 7.

\dfrac{1}{7}x^2+3=y

Step 6: Substitute y=f^{-1}(x).

\dfrac{1}{7}x^2+3=f^{-1}(x), where x\geq 0.

Therefore, the inverse of the given function is f^{-1}(x)=\dfrac{1}{7}x^2+3 and the arrangement of steps is shown above.

Graph the line with slope -3 passing through the point (3,-4)
Vinvika [58]

Given: \textsf{Slope = -3, Passes through (3, -4)}

Find:  \textsf{Equation in slope-intercept form}

Solution: The first step that we need to take is to plug the given values into the point-slope formula which would help us out since we have both the slope and a point.  Using that we would then distribute on the right side of the expression and then subtract 4 from both sides which would isolate y.

<u>Plug in the values</u>

  • y - y_1 = m(x - x_1)
  • y - (-4) = -3(x - 3)

<u>Distribute</u>

  • y + 4 = (-3 * x) + (-3 * - 3)
  • y + 4 = -3x + 9

<u>Subtract 4 from both sides</u>

  • y + 4 - 4 = -3x + 9 - 4
  • y = -3x + 9 - 4
  • y = -3x + 5

Therefore, after plugging in the values and completing the rest of the steps we were able to determine that equation of the data provided would be y = -3x + 5.
